I'm doing an experiment to see which water soluble fertilizer works best in a hydroponic setup. This experiment will compare Masterblend, Jacks Triple 20, Base Miracle Grow, and the Miracle Grow Tomato formula.

edit: Jacks does make a lineup of hydroponic fertilizers that would likely be a better option than the triple 20. Here's a link... jrpeters.com/Products/Hydroponics/Buy-Hydroponics.html

The goal here is to see if it's possible to use the last 3 fertilizers without any additional supplements, and to compare the overall results. It is not intended to discourage the use of either of them, as they all have situations where they could be of benefit. This is simply a side by side experiment to see how well they do at growing lettuce.
